Call Interface
An uplink message tells the flight crew there is an ACARS message. When a message comes, the ACARS MU gives these indications:
Chime from the aural warning module
VHF 3 light on the SELCAL control panel.
Communication Interface
The ACARS MU sends and receives this data from the VHF transceiver:
Frequency to tune the VHF transceiver
Port select discrete. This discrete selects the ACARS MU or the radio communications panel (RCP) for tuning. When the discrete is a ground, the VHF transceiver selects PORT A.
PORT A comes from the ACARS MU.
Data keyline to key the transceiver
Downlink audio to the VHF transceiver
Voice/data select discrete. This discrete selects the VHF transmitter to send audio from the remote electronics unit (REU) or data from the ACARS MU
Uplinked audio from the VHF transceiver.
Digital
Inputs
The ACARS MU gets these digital inputs:
Data entries and menu selections from the CDUs
Status data from the printer
Software loads from the data loader control panel.
Digital Outputs
The ACARS MU supplies this digital data:
Data and menus to the CDUs and alert messages for the
scratch pad
Report data to the printer
Status to the data loader control panel.
Purpose
The ACARS management unit (MU) receives the uplink data and controls the transmission of downlink data to and from the VHF transceiver.
General
The MU does these tasks:
Monitors input signals
Formats downlink messages
Monitors downlink data to make sure it is correct
Monitors uplink messages to make sure they are correct
Decodes uplink messages
Controls the mode of operation
Controls data transmission
Gives acknowledged/not acknowledged response
Tunes and controls a VHF radio
Sends data to printer when commanded
Monitors system operation.
The mu processes only uplink messages that come with the
airplane registration code. This same code also goes on all
downlink messages to identify the airplane.
Front Panel Control and BITE Indications
BITE operates continuously. The TEST switch causes the MU to do a BITE test.
The
SYSTEM FAIL LED comes on if the ACARS system fails. You push a small
rod through the RESET hole to push the reset switch. This causes the
MU to do a power up test.
General
The ACARS management unit (MU) receives the uplink audio and controls the transmission of downlink audio to and from the VHF transceiver.
The MU has these components:
Power Supply
Discrete input/output interface
ARINC 429 input/output interface
Data input/output interface
Microprocessor
BITE logic
BITE displays.
Power
The power supply gets 115v ac from transfer bus 1 and 28v dc from the hot battery bus.
The power supply changes the 115v ac into several dc voltages for use in the MU.
The MU uses the 28v dc for these functions:
To keep data in memory
To keep time
Annunciation voltage
Chime output voltage.
Discrete Input/Output Interface
The discrete input/output (I/O) interface receives and sends discrete data to system components and to other systems.
This interface changes the discrete inputs to digital information for the microprocessor. It receives these discretes:
Airplane identification and registration
Out, off, on, in (OOOI) status
Programming options
Call reset.
The discrete I/O interface changes digital data from the microprocessor to discrete analog signals for the SELCAL, aural warning, and VHF communication systems. These are the discrete analog output signals:
Data keyline
Voice/data monitor
Frequency port select
Call annunciation (optional)
Chime.
